Abstract
The Japanese Majors' Graduation Thesis is the last assessment of the student's overall language performance before graduation as well as a comprehensive test of the school teaching quality.This paper intends to analyze the problems in the course of students' thesis writing in our school and correspondingly propose some graduation thesis writing strategies for the Japanese majors.
